/01 — The short version
No cookies until you choose.
A cookie is a small text file a website asks your browser to keep, so it can recognise your device on a later visit. When you first arrive, a banner asks whether we may use analytics cookies. Nothing is stored, and nothing is sent to Google, until you click Accept — decline and this site sets no cookies at all.
Separately, moving between pages uses a small piece of session storage — a browser feature, not a cookie — that holds a single on/off flag and is wiped the moment you close the tab. It never leaves your device and needs no consent.
/02 — The cookies
Two cookies, only if you accept.
Accept the banner and Google Analytics sets the two cookies below to measure how the site is used. Both are first-party (set on siteshifted.com), hold no name or email, and are used only to count and improve — never to advertise to you.
- _ga — Analytics · Google. Tells one visitor's device apart from another, so visits aren't double-counted. Lasts 2 years.
- _ga_Q77T3QB5FF — Analytics · Google. Keeps a single visit's analytics session together (the suffix is this site's Google Analytics measurement ID). Lasts 2 years.
If you decline, neither cookie is created and Google Analytics is never loaded.

/04 — Analytics & transfers
Where the analytics data goes.
We use Google Analytics 4, provided by Google Ireland Limited (with Google LLC in the United States). Google acts as our data processor and handles the data on our instructions. Google Analytics 4 does not log or store your IP address — it is used only to infer approximate location, then discarded.
Because Google operates globally, data may be transferred to servers outside the EU, including the United States, under the European Commission's Standard Contractual Clauses and Google's additional safeguards.
